View ChartSiren (SIREN) is the governance token for the Siren protocol, a decentralized platform on Ethereum that facilitates the creation and trading of on-chain options contracts.
Key takeaways
Siren is a decentralized finance (DeFi) protocol specializing in on-chain options trading, with its SIREN token serving as the core governance instrument.

The Siren protocol was developed by a team focused on bringing sophisticated financial derivatives, specifically options contracts, into the decentralized finance space. The project aimed to create a non-custodial, permissionless platform where users could gain exposure to options strategies without relying on traditional centralized exchanges. The founding team consists of developers and professionals with backgrounds in software engineering, quantitative finance, and blockchain technology. While not as publicly prominent as some other DeFi founders, the team has built Siren to leverage Ethereum's security and composability, integrating with other DeFi primitives like decentralized oracles for price feeds and liquidity pools for collateral.
The Siren protocol operates as a decentralized marketplace for options contracts. Its core functionality can be broken down into a few key processes:
Options Creation (Minting): Any user can become an options writer by depositing the required collateral (e.g., ETH or ERC-20 tokens) to create a new options contract. This defines the terms: the underlying asset, strike price, expiration date, and type (call or put).
Trading: Once created, these tokenized options (represented as ERC-20 tokens themselves) can be freely traded on secondary markets or within Siren's own liquidity pools. Buyers purchase these tokens to acquire the right, but not the obligation, to buy or sell the underlying asset at the strike price before expiry.
Settlement: At expiration, options are settled on-chain. If an option is "in-the-money," the holder can exercise it to claim the difference from the collateral pool. If it expires worthless, the writer's collateral is unlocked.
